Case Summary: Union of India v. Rajbir Singh (CA 3924/2003) On 6 April 2011, the Supreme Court allowed the Union of India's appeals against the Delhi High Court's 22 July 1998 judgment. The High Court had relied on a Division Bench decision that the Supreme Court had since set aside on 28 November 2002. Since the foundational precedent was overruled, the Court set aside the High Court's judgment and affirmed the market value determined by the Reference Court in accordance with the Supreme Court's 2002 decision.
